I just posted the chords in the info section of the video, but I'll post them here as well:
[G] Darling you can [D7] count on [G] me
‘Til the sun dries [D7] up the [G] sea
[C] Until [Bm] then I’ll [Am] always [G] be
De[C]vo- [D7]ted to [G] you
I’ll be yours through [D7] endless [G] time
I’ll adore your [D7] charms sub[G]lime
[C] Guess by [Bm] now you [Am] know that [G] I’m
De[C]vo- [D7]ted to [G] you
bridge:
[Am] I’ll never hurt you [Bm] I’ll never [Em] lie
[Am] I’ll never [D7] be un[G]true [G7]
[Am] I’ll never give you [Bm] reason to [Em] cry
[A7] I’d be unhappy if [D7] you were blue
[G] Through the years my [D7] love will [G] grow
Like a river [D7] it will [G] flow
[C] It can’t [Bm] die be[Am]cause I’m [G] so
De[C]vo- [D7]ted to [G] you
